| Grant Comments | Power output listed is conducted. This device must be professionally installed as a system that includes a specific amplifier, optional DC injector, and PCMCIA Card as specified in the filing. Certain configurations used with this equipment have channel use limitations, filter requirements, or output power limitations as documented in the application. Marketing to the General Public is prohibited. This system is authorized for use only with the PCMCIA card specified in the filing. For Mobile operation, the antenna(s) used for this transmitter must be installed to provide a separation distance of at least 20 cm from all persons and must not be colocated or operating in conjunction with any other antenna or transmitter. For fixed point-to-point operation, the antenna(s) used for this transmitter must be fixed-mounted on outdoor permanent structures with a separation distance of at least 1 meters from all persons and must not be co-located or operating in conjunction with any other antenna or transmitter. End-users and installers must be provided with antenna installation instructions and transmitter operating conditions for satisfying RF exposure compliance. |
